Barathemos :  Thanks for summoning me.  It's always great to get a new Bible, but just a few notes / comments about the Apocrypha.  

The Apocrypha were written primarily in the time between the Old and New Testaments.  This was in the time when God did not speak to the nation of Israel for 300 years (p4f correct me if I'm wrong here).  So it was kind of a state of "spiritual silence" if you will.  The nation of Israel did treat the Apocrypha books with respect, but they never accepted them as true books of the Hebrew Bible.  I personally have not read the books of the Apocrypha, but  the New Testament quotes regularly from the Old Testament, but apparently nowhere quotes to any of the Apocrypha books.  I've also read that there are many proven errors and contradictions in the Apocrypha and that it teaches many things that are not true and are not historically accurate.  The Apocrypha supports for example, praying to the dead, petitioning "saints" in Heaven for their prayers, worshipping angels and giving of alms to atone for your sins.  All of this is not in agreement with what the Bible teaches.  Due to the historical and theological errors the Apocrypha have, it must be viewed as fallible historical and religious documents and not as the inspired, authoritative Word of God. 

Like I said, I haven't read the Apocrypha, so I cannot personally testify of all the contradictions, but the above has been thoroughly researched and proven.  So it's maybe good that you have both the Bible and the Apocrypha so that you can check it out for yourself.
